Default Skin color change during Pregnancy

Is it normal to have your skin darken during the 7 th month of pregnancy?? I have noticed some parts of my body turning dark in color like neck, underarms etc.

Some women experience changes in skin color. Hormones play a huge role with skin color. Some changes receded once the child is weaned. Others remain but shouldn't be troublesome.
